Output 18049e112bed73cd88306c26a7e013d6c4ccad21fdbc72949fb72c49dd5261f9:1

value
6965948881443
script pubkey
OP_0 OP_PUSHBYTES_20 e518e89f77a9187c957c68f7f5dde5fafc5f321d
address
tb1qu5vw38mh4yv8e9tudrmlth09lt797vsa23w0ak
transaction
18049e112bed73cd88306c26a7e013d6c4ccad21fdbc72949fb72c49dd5261f9
confirmations
191817
spent
true